About Mali Lošinj
Situated in Croatia's Primorje-Gorski Kotar region, Mali Lošinj is a town that forms an important part of the local area. The city's population stands at approximately 5,561, reflecting its role as an important local centre.
The city's coordinates — 44.53°N, 14.47°E — place it in the Northern Eastern Hemisphere. All local activities follow the Europe/Zagreb timezone. The city's location within the temperate zone affords it a climate broadly suited to both agriculture and urban life.
